Ingredients used

I have used dates with seeds, so you can remove and soak in hot milk before making a puree. The whole wheat flour used makes this a better snack to indulge too.

  • Dates: Seeded Dates were pitted and soaked in hot milk for 5 minutes.
  • Extra Virgin Olive Oil: Olive Oil gives the required smoothness to this butterless cake.
  • Milk & Walnuts: These make the whole cake an excellent crumb and nuttiness

Instructions to Date and Walnut Cake

How to make Date And Walnut Cake Recipe

If you are using dates with seeds, pit them first before using.
Soak the dates in warm milk for few hours. I microwaved the milk for 2 minutes, soaked the chopped dates for 5 minutes and pulsed it along with milk for a smooth paste.
Transfer to a mixing bowl.

Add olive oil in the date and milk mixture and mix well.
Now add the flour and combine well. The consistency will be very thick, so add about 2 tablespoon of milk along with chopped walnuts, baking soda and baking powder.

Grease the bundt baking tray with butter/ghee and dust with flour for easy removal.
Preheat the oven to 180C. Transfer the batter to the tin and bake for 25 minutes.
Let it rest for 10 minutes before slicing it.

Notes

You can substitute the oil with apple sauce
This cake is sugarless, so only elders will prefer it.
If you are going to give your kids, you can add 1/2 cup sugar or 1/2 chocolate chips.

Substitutions you can make to this cake

Since this is Sugarless, you can add 1/2 cup sugar if you want.

Instead of Olive Oil, you can replace with Apple Sauce.

Replace with All Purpose flour a different taste!

Variations to Try for Kids

If you want to give this for your kids, you can add chocolate chips. Or add chocolate to the batter.

Cocoa powder will be a great add to the batter as well.

Storage and Shelf Life

This will stay good for two days at room temperature. If you want to extend the shelf life, refrigerate and warm before serving.

Expert Tips

Once the batter is done, you may feel it is very thick. Let it be and do not add more milk. I added about 1.5 cups plus 2 tablespoons in the final stage. Scoop out the batter on to the bundt tray.

Since I have used only a cup of flour, you will only require to bake for 25 minutes at 180C. Do not bake for more as the top will get burnt.

Egg-Free Date Walnut Cake | How to make Date Walnut Cake

Egg-Free Date Walnut Cake is a Sugarless, Eggless, Butterless Cake. Learn how to make Date Walnut Cake and enjoy a hearty evening snack!
Course Desserts
Cuisine International
Keyword Egg Free Bakes, No Sugar No Refined Flour
By Cook Method Oven
Occasion Evening Snack
By Diet Diabetic, Eggless, Low Calorie, Refined Flour Free
Dish Type Eggless Cakes
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Servings 12 pieces
Calories 197kcal
Author Srivalli

Ingredients

  • 20-25 Dates pitted
  • 1.5 cup Milk
  • 1 cup Whole Wheat Flour
  • 1/2 cup EVOO
  • 1 teaspoon Baking So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on Baking Powder
  • 1/2 cup Walnut chopped

Instructions

How to make Date And Walnut Cake Recipe

  • If you are using dates with seeds, pit them first before using them.
  • Soak the dates in warm milk for a few hours. I microwaved the milk for 2 minutes, soaked the chopped dates for 5 minutes, and pulsed it along with milk for a smooth paste.
  • Transfer to a mixing bowl.
  • Add olive oil to the date and milk mixture and mix well.
  • Now add the flour and combine well. The consistency will be very thick, so add about 2 tablespoons of milk along with chopped walnuts, baking soda, and baking powder.
  • Grease the bundt baking tray with butter/ghee and dust with flour for easy removal.
  • Preheat the oven to 180C. Transfer the batter to the tin and bake for 25 minutes.
  • Let it rest for 10 minutes before slicing it.

Notes

You can substitute the oil with apple sauce
This cake is sugarless, so only elders will prefer it.
If you are going to give your kids, you can add 1/2 cup sugar or 1/2 chocolate chips.

Nutrition

Calories: 197kcal | Carbohydrates: 18g | Protein: 3g | Fat: 13g | Saturated Fat: 2g | Polyunsaturated Fat: 3g | Monounsaturated Fat: 7g | Cholesterol: 3mg | Sodium: 123mg | Potassium: 175mg | Fiber: 2g | Sugar: 9g | Vitamin A: 52IU | Vitamin C: 1mg | Calcium: 57mg | Iron: 1mg
